Here's A Soccer Player Pantsing An Opponent Right In Front Of Referee
Chesterfield F.C.'s Gary Roberts was all set to take a free kick when Russell Penn of Cheltenham quietly kicked the ball out of Roberts's desired position. That's when Roberts pantsed him.
It's possible that the referee missed all the hijinks as it occurred right in front of him, officials of all stripes have missed worse, or maybe he just thought the two wrongs righted each other. Whatever the reason, he kept his card in his pocket and Penn stood there with his pants down and arms out, incredulity personified.
Roberts scored the first goal for Chesterfield, who won the League Two match 2-0.
